The answer, of course, varies widely depending on several factors, including the size of the bathroom, the complexity of the remodel, the materials chosen, and any additional services required. On average, you can expect to spend anywhere from $5,000 to $15,000 for a basic remodel. This typically includes new fixtures, a fresh coat of paint, and possibly new flooring. However, if you are looking to create a more luxurious space, costs can easily exceed $20,000 or more. Home Depot offers various packages that can help streamline the process, often including everything from design to installation. The initial consultation might be free, but make sure to ask about any fees that could apply. Additionally, choosing high-end materials versus standard options can significantly affect the overall cost. For those on a tight budget, consider focusing on cosmetic changes like updating light fixtures, swapping out faucets, or painting cabinets, which can often be done for under $2,000. Don't forget to factor in labor costs if you plan to hire professionals. DIY projects can save money, but they also require a significant time investment and skill. It's essential to obtain multiple quotes and break down the costs associated with labor, materials, and any unexpected expenses that may arise during the renovation. Always leave a buffer in your budget for these surprises! In summary, the cost of a Home Depot bathroom remodel can range significantly based on your goals and preferences. The best way to get an accurate estimate is to consult with a Home Depot specialist who can provide a detailed quote tailored to your specific project.
